When we think 'deviance' the first thing that comes to mind is someone cheating or acting outside the norms of society.
Deviance can come in two different forms, positive and negative.
Negative deviance is a concept that we are more aware of in sporting society. Examples of these are ;
Performance Enhancement Drugs (PED's)
Gamesmanship
Violence

Evander Holyfield vs. Mike Tyson II, billed as "The Sound and the Fury" and afterwards infamously referred to as "The Bite Fight" Tyson bit off part of Holyfield's ear. Tyson was disqualified from the match and lost his boxing license, though it was later reinstated.
